The Advantages of a 120V Electric Winch with Wireless Remote Control


In the realm of construction, towing, and off-road recovery, the electric winch has become an indispensable tool. Among the various options available, a 120V electric winch equipped with a wireless remote control offers unique benefits that enhance safety, efficiency, and user experience.


Power and Performance


The 120V electric winch is designed to deliver exceptional power, making it suitable for a variety of applications. This voltage level ensures a strong and consistent performance, crucial for heavy lifting and towing tasks. Unlike lower voltage winches that may not deliver the same level of torque, a 120V winch can handle significant loads, making it ideal for both industrial and recreational use. Whether you're pulling a vehicle out of a ditch or lifting heavy construction materials, the robust performance of a 120V winch ensures that you can get the job done effectively.


Convenience of Wireless Operation


One of the standout features of a 120V electric winch is the wireless remote control system. This innovation revolutionizes how users operate winches, providing an unprecedented level of convenience and safety. With the remote control, operators can manage the winch from a distance, eliminating the need to be physically present at the winch. This is particularly beneficial in hazardous situations, such as when recovering a stuck vehicle in a perilous location.


The range of wireless remotes allows users to control the winch from afar, ensuring they can position themselves in a safe spot while still performing the necessary operations. Whether you are in a muddy pit or a rocky terrain, the ability to operate the winch remotely can significantly reduce the risks associated with winching.

User-Friendly Features


Most modern 120V electric winches equipped with wireless remotes come with additional user-friendly features that enhance their functionality. For instance, many models include automatic braking systems that provide enhanced safety by preventing uncontrolled cable spooling. Additionally, LED indicators on the remote can deliver real-time feedback about the winch's status, such as line tension or whether the winch is in operation or idle.


Moreover, the design of these winches often emphasizes ease of installation and operation. Most units come with clear instructions and all necessary components to get started quickly, making them accessible not only for professionals but also for DIY enthusiasts.


Versatility Across Applications


A 120V electric winch with wireless remote control is highly versatile. It can be used in various situations ranging from outdoor activities like off-roading, boating, and hunting to indoor applications such as lifting heavy loads in warehouses or construction sites. This versatility makes it a worthwhile investment for both recreational users and professionals.
